在如今的世界里,在线教育变成一件挺火的事情了。不管是一线老师还是专业的教培机构都知道它非常能帮忙做生意,并让大家学到了更多的技能。想要进入这场数字浪潮?你得学会怎么使用一种称为Python的编程语言来帮你开发出一个属于自己的在线教育平台,让那些愿意支付的人可以买到他们感兴趣的课程。
在众多编程工具里面为什么要选Python? 其实这是因为Pyhthon很容易学习又很强大,特别适合用来干这种工作(做网站或者说应用程序的那种事儿)。
Python能帮我们解决不少麻烦,像是处理文本内容,连接数据库还有其他需要用到算法的操作。Python有一整个生态系统围绕着它的应用。所以如果你想搭建自己的平台,从长远看这可是一个不错的开始。它让创建和定制我们的课程卖课平台变容易了很多。
当然了,要弄这么个东西得有一定的准备。
- 基本的认识计算机操作系统和如何操作——像是文件夹,终端等。这是基本,但非常重要的
开始搭建最基本的结构之前。我们需要明白一点的是,我们的平台需要什么基本的内容呢—比如页面要展示怎什么样的视频,图片吗; 是否要用户注册;以及课程购买机制等等。用简单的HTML,CSS, 将基本内容呈现出来。
如果一切顺利, 可以开始写更高级一点的内容了。比如说用户在购买课程之后能够访问的内容,如何处理用户数据以及课程购买的数据等事情都可以考虑在这一步开始解决掉。
这时候就涉及到到使用 Python来处理业务逻辑的工作了 以及怎么与后段的数据库打交道。
Python 有一个叫 Flask 的小程序包,可以用它搭建出网页的基础框架,让你不需要从头开始做所有的内容。这样你就可以把更多的时间放在自己特有的内容或者特性上。此外呢, Python还有很多成熟好用的库可以帮助我们快速启动自己的在线平台上很多功能的需求, 包含了我们想要的东西像认证,支付。
以上,只是Python在我们在线课堂上应用的一部分。它还有许多能力等待您去发掘。从头做到尾并不是一条简单的路线;但如果按照上面指导来做,相信各位可以做出令您自豪的产品来的。
希望这段简短而有趣的介绍,给您在 Python 开发旅程中的在线教室上一些启示!